Output 9996ec770935feaaea2eccc406431a68ec93a3bb275ccc283a0e8289921e4fca:1

value
64187324
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69abaebfdf9031cc2b65aa7a0164fc0e1b707971 OP_EQUAL
address
3BKkYQLYx5cZTnvmjcHKKNL29ZDPkZqvw2
transaction
9996ec770935feaaea2eccc406431a68ec93a3bb275ccc283a0e8289921e4fca
spent
true